Management Meeting Minutes — Term Sheet Review

Attendees reviewed the draft term sheet from Quillbrook Partners. Ms. Tarvey outlined the proposed revenue split and exclusivity window; concerns were raised about the eighteen-month lock-in. Branch managers are asked to hold all related discussions internally pending counsel's review. The confidential rationale for our negotiating position follows below.

board note of tagug-hahag: Praionax Logistics is in early talks to buy Julaxek Group for about $36.3 million. The Julmir launch date is March 1, and nothing goes to the press before then.

Handover Note — Loyalty Programme Overhaul, Marlowden Retail

For the board and my successor: the Compass Rewards overhaul is 70% complete. Tier restructuring and the points-to-credit conversion are live; the partner redemption network remains outstanding, pending two contract signatures. Budget consumed stands at 1.1 million of the 1.4 million allocated. Member engagement is up 18% since relaunch. The confidential commercial rationale follows below.

management briefing: Only 33 of the 205 pilot accounts renewed Kasath, so a churn review is set for October 17. Weniusek Logistics is in early talks to buy Holethax Freight for about $345.6 million.

14:22 — Timeline entry, Oselet gateway incident. We enabled per-message websocket compression to cut bandwidth for the Pinemarsh dashboard, which raised CPU on the edge nodes by roughly 30% and triggered the autoscaler. Tradeoff accepted at the time; nobody flagged the memory-per-connection cost. New contractors: this is why compression is now opt-in per tenant. The rollback build is identified by the token below.

pipeline stamp: htk9_608b8770b

## Tuning

The receipt mailer (Almsgate) batches donation receipts and sends through the Thornquay relay. On-call: if the queue backs up, resist the urge to crank batch size — the relay rate-limits per connection, and bigger batches just mean bigger retries. Scale worker count first, then shorten the flush interval. Dedupe window must stay longer than the retry horizon or donors get duplicate receipts, which generates tickets. All knobs live in one place and are read at worker start. Current production values follow.

tuning table, kajop-yafof:
QUOTAS = {
    "wenath": 10,
    "ulaael": 5,
}